Ahli secured a dramatic berth in the CAF Champions League last 16 with a penalty shootout win over Tanzania's Young Africans.

The defending champions had goalkeeper Sherif Ekrami to thank for saving a decisive penalty from defender Mbuyu Twite.

A tough night at Max Stadium saw Sayed Moawad score the only goal in the 71st minute to make it 1-1 on aggregate.

After long spells of one-way traffic, the Tanzanians managed to take the game to penalties, where they almost claimed a shock win.

Goalscorer Moawad saw his penalty saved but Ekrami managed to thwart one in return, only for captain Hossam Ashour to be denied by goalkeeper Deo Munish.

Striker Said Bahanuzi had the chance to settle it, but completely missed the target to level it again.

Defender Mohamed Naguin made no mistake as Egypt number one Ekrami made the crucial stop to deny the Tanzanians.
